問(wèn)題描述:該問(wèn)題暫無(wú)描述
回答:個(gè)人的觀點(diǎn),這種大表的優(yōu)化,不一定上來(lái)就要分庫(kù)分表,因?yàn)楸硪坏┍徊鸱郑_(kāi)發(fā)、運(yùn)維的復(fù)雜度會(huì)直線上升,而大多數(shù)公司是欠缺這種能力的。所以MySQL中幾百萬(wàn)甚至小幾千萬(wàn)的表,先考慮做單表的優(yōu)化。單表優(yōu)化單表優(yōu)化可以從這幾個(gè)角度出發(fā):表分區(qū):MySQL在5.1之后才有的,可以看做是水平拆分,分區(qū)表需要在建表的需要加上分區(qū)參數(shù),用戶需要在建表的時(shí)候加上分區(qū)參數(shù);分區(qū)表底層由多個(gè)物理子表組成,但是對(duì)于代碼來(lái)...
問(wèn)題描述:關(guān)于如何促進(jìn)互聯(lián)網(wǎng)成立量這個(gè)問(wèn)題,大家能幫我解決一下嗎?
回答:不管是mysql還是oracle,或者sql server,只需要掌握以下兩個(gè)函數(shù)就可以快速寫(xiě)出sql,滿足你的要求:1、datediff()返回兩個(gè)日期之間的時(shí)間。2、datepart()返回日期或者時(shí)間的單獨(dú)部分。以下以SQL Server為例:SELECT * FROM 表名 WHERE datepart(hour,tm)=12 and datepart(minute,tm)=0 and d...
回答:當(dāng)一張表的數(shù)據(jù)量達(dá)到千萬(wàn)級(jí)別的時(shí)候,任何對(duì)表的操作都得小心翼翼。核心點(diǎn)在于避免全表掃描、避免鎖表、避免產(chǎn)生大量行鎖。本質(zhì)上是讓每一次sql的執(zhí)行都更快的完成,避免過(guò)長(zhǎng)時(shí)間占用數(shù)據(jù)庫(kù)連接,讓連接能夠迅速的釋放回?cái)?shù)據(jù)庫(kù)連接池,提供更多穩(wěn)定的服務(wù)。一旦產(chǎn)生大量的行鎖甚至表鎖,將會(huì)帶來(lái)連接瞬間被打滿、數(shù)據(jù)庫(kù)資源耗盡、服務(wù)宕機(jī)的災(zāi)難性后果。所以如何避免以上問(wèn)題的發(fā)生才是最重要的,絕不能等問(wèn)題發(fā)生之后再去解決...
...和f1(),f2(),f3()屬于自己的執(zhí)行上下文。 全局上下文擁有變量f1(),f1()的上下文中有變量f1Context和f2(),f2()的上下文有變量f2Context和f3(),f3()上下文有變量f3Context。 在這我們了解下執(zhí)行環(huán)境棧ECS,一段代碼所有的執(zhí)行上下文都會(huì)...
...量,Array == object.constructor會(huì)返回false; 判斷是否是空對(duì)象有變量:var obj = {};方法一: JSON.stringify(obj); // {} 通過(guò)轉(zhuǎn)換成JSON對(duì)象來(lái)判斷是否是空大括號(hào) 方法二: if(obj.id){ //如果屬性id存在.... } 這個(gè)方法比較土,大多數(shù)人都能想...
...題引發(fā)的思考~~如何用es5實(shí)現(xiàn)es6中類似const的效果? var:有變量提升,提升到當(dāng)前作用域的最前 let: (1)let不會(huì)有變量提升:且let申明的變量在塊級(jí)作用域中存在暫時(shí)性死區(qū) (暫時(shí)性死區(qū):在塊級(jí)作用域中,從塊級(jí)的...
...a = 1; let a = 2; //報(bào)錯(cuò) let a = 1; var a = 2; //報(bào)錯(cuò),var聲明有變量提升作用 塊級(jí)作用域和函數(shù)聲明 在塊級(jí)作用域中,用let聲明的變量只在當(dāng)前作用域中有效,且不會(huì)受到外部的影響,所以塊級(jí)作用域可以替代自執(zhí)行函數(shù)表達(dá)式。 ...
...里可以不指定context // 這里manifest的名字必須要有變量,因?yàn)轭愃粕厦娴腸ore和asset會(huì)分別創(chuàng)建一個(gè)manifest, // 如果名稱相同,manifest會(huì)生成不規(guī)范的json,在引用時(shí)會(huì)報(bào)錯(cuò)。 path: path.resolve(__root, static/manif...
...單引號(hào)/雙引號(hào)括起來(lái);細(xì)微的區(qū)別:若單引號(hào)字符串中有變量名,則直接輸出為變量名;而雙引號(hào)中的有變量名,則輸出為變量的值 —— 雙引號(hào)中不具備運(yùn)算能力:$a+$b(4)兩個(gè)字符串拼接使用 . 號(hào) 6.PHP中的運(yùn)算符 PHP中的運(yùn)算...
...單引號(hào)/雙引號(hào)括起來(lái);細(xì)微的區(qū)別:若單引號(hào)字符串中有變量名,則直接輸出為變量名;而雙引號(hào)中的有變量名,則輸出為變量的值 —— 雙引號(hào)中不具備運(yùn)算能力:$a+$b(4)兩個(gè)字符串拼接使用 . 號(hào) 6.PHP中的運(yùn)算符 PHP中的運(yùn)算...
... foo(2); 在全局作用域中只有一個(gè)變量foo;在foo的作用域中有變量a,b和函數(shù)bar;在bar的作用域中有變量c。這種層層嵌套的關(guān)系是在書(shū)寫(xiě)時(shí)就已經(jīng)決定了。動(dòng)態(tài)作用域就是在程序運(yùn)行的時(shí)候才能確定的作用域。JavaScript中有兩種實(shí)...
...: 不需要有控制流成分(如 循環(huán)、條件 等等),只要有變量替換功能即可 級(jí)聯(lián)的變量也可以展開(kāi) 被轉(zhuǎn)義的的分隔符 { 和 } 不應(yīng)該被渲染,分隔符與變量之間允許有空白字符 例子: render(My name is {name}, { name: hsfzxjy }); ...
...foo.name === foo; FunctionExpression FunctionExpression也分為兩類,有變量名的函數(shù)表達(dá)式和匿名函數(shù)表達(dá)式。函數(shù)表達(dá)式在執(zhí)行時(shí)也會(huì)創(chuàng)建Function對(duì)象,步驟和函數(shù)聲明相似。其中匿名函數(shù)表達(dá)式不會(huì)定義屬性name,即不會(huì)執(zhí)行第三步中的...
...* * variable就是一個(gè)變量 * 任何一門(mén)語(yǔ)言都會(huì)有變量的概念 * 計(jì)算機(jī)會(huì)在內(nèi)存留出一個(gè)區(qū)域存儲(chǔ)變量的值, * 然后使用變量名對(duì)變量進(jìn)行訪問(wèn),讀取變量的值,或者修改變量的值 */ String variabl...
...* * variable就是一個(gè)變量 * 任何一門(mén)語(yǔ)言都會(huì)有變量的概念 * 計(jì)算機(jī)會(huì)在內(nèi)存留出一個(gè)區(qū)域存儲(chǔ)變量的值, * 然后使用變量名對(duì)變量進(jìn)行訪問(wèn),讀取變量的值,或者修改變量的值 */ String variabl...
...* * variable就是一個(gè)變量 * 任何一門(mén)語(yǔ)言都會(huì)有變量的概念 * 計(jì)算機(jī)會(huì)在內(nèi)存留出一個(gè)區(qū)域存儲(chǔ)變量的值, * 然后使用變量名對(duì)變量進(jìn)行訪問(wèn),讀取變量的值,或者修改變量的值 */ String variabl...
...在 android 設(shè)備上運(yùn)行效率無(wú)異。 模塊想要暴露自己的私有變量和方法,只能通過(guò) module.exports 實(shí)現(xiàn)。 若在模塊中想要引用其他模塊,只能通過(guò) require 實(shí)現(xiàn)。 只能使用 var 來(lái)定義變量,表現(xiàn)形式和 javascript 一樣,會(huì)有變量提升。 W...
ChatGPT和Sora等AI大模型應(yīng)用,將AI大模型和算力需求的熱度不斷帶上新的臺(tái)階。哪里可以獲得...
大模型的訓(xùn)練用4090是不合適的,但推理(inference/serving)用4090不能說(shuō)合適,...
圖示為GPU性能排行榜,我們可以看到所有GPU的原始相關(guān)性能圖表。同時(shí)根據(jù)訓(xùn)練、推理能力由高到低做了...